Hi Carl,

For a twisted board I wouldn't know how to measure it after assembly,
but for warp (bow) you can do it like this: Hold a steel ruler against
the edge of the board, perpendicular to the boardsurface, in such a way
that there is an equal gap between the boardsurface and the ruler at
both ends. Now use shims of various thicknesses to measure the gap.
The value that you get, times hundred, divided by the lenght of the
measured side gives you the percentage of bow for this side of the
board. The highest value for the four sides of the board is the one to
compare to the spec limit.

 Any of you guys know how to measure board warpage after the unit has
been completely process?

Process:
SMT Bottom
SMT Top
PTH Axial and Radial
Hand loaded
Wave Solder
Post wave processing

 At my Incoming receiving area I can detect board warpage but after the
wave process (sometimes SMT Top) the boards start to warp. All the
profiles have been verified and validated.
 We know we have a vender issue but the problem is our customer will
not accept the unit we have in process (around 500). So if anyone has
any suggestions it would be greatly appreciated.
